Fairtax4me Posted January 19, 2010 Share Posted January 19, 2010 I don't have a pic but I can try to explain it. The end with the threads should have a few conical washers or spacers, with a rubber bushing and then two nuts. The washers sit in the cone shaped recess on the release lever. The cable is run back towards the firewall through the cable mount on the transmission. There should be a rubber bushing on the sheath of the cable that fits into the holder on the trans. It might be a tight squeeze but it will press in. From there it runs down and loops around to where it goes through the firewall. Where did you order the cable from?
